Core Insights - The conference emphasized the importance of proactive human-machine interaction as a key breakthrough for the large-scale implementation of embodied intelligence technology [3] - Fourier has developed a comprehensive capability system centered on "active interaction," which includes core sensors, dexterous hands, full-body remote operation, multimodal perception, and force feedback technology [3][6] - The newly launched "Brain-Machine Embodied Intelligent Rehabilitation Port" aims to enhance rehabilitation efficiency and effectiveness by creating a closed-loop system based on brain intentions [6][8] Group 1: Key Developments - Fourier has initiated the "Brain-Machine Embodied Data Engine Joint Innovation Plan" in collaboration with several prestigious institutions to explore the deep integration of brain-machine interfaces and embodied intelligence [5] - The "Brain-Machine Embodied Intelligent Rehabilitation Port" introduces a closed-loop training mechanism that enhances patient engagement and quantifies rehabilitation outcomes more accurately [8] - The new rehabilitation solution allows for dynamic adjustments based on real-time recognition of patients' intentions and neural activation states, leveraging the principle of neural plasticity [8] Group 2: Strategic Vision - Fourier's "1+3+X" ecological development strategy focuses on real-world applications in medical rehabilitation and elder care, prioritizing technologies ready for commercialization [9][10] - The company aims to expand its service range from hospitals to community and elder care settings, ensuring a sustainable business model that integrates technology support, professional input, and application scenarios [10] - The strategic layout includes a primary focus on elder care, three collaborative ecological scenarios, and numerous innovative incubation projects centered around active interaction [12] Group 3: Future Directions - Fourier is committed to developing practical and human-centered embodied intelligence solutions that address real human needs, continuing to collaborate with industry partners on cutting-edge technologies [15]
